Teeth visualization from CT using
Mvox
The 3D-Lab
at the School of Dentistry, Copenhagen, Denmark has used
Mvox
to visualize the development of teeth in children with cranio-facial
disorders.
The models were created using the
drawing
tool in Mvox in combination with the
iso-surface
generator. The
3D models
were subsequently analyzed in the
3D visualization tool
in Mvox.
